Hi team,

Before I hand off the 3.2 release, please note the humidity sensor drift reported on Verdana controllers in the Elmbrook trial site. Drift exceeds 4% after roughly ten days of continuous operation; firmware 3.2.1 adds an automatic recalibration cycle every 72 hours. Support should advise growers to install 3.2.1 and trigger a manual recalibration once. The hotfix bundle must be verified before distribution, so I'm including the signing key used for the 3.2.1 packages below.

release key, fahof-yagap: bky3_m5d

Notes excerpt — facilities meeting

The antique mantel clock from the boardroom goes to Wexhall Horology for repair on Tuesday. Office manager to confirm insurance cover beforehand and keep the signed condition report on file. The clock travels in its fitted case only. The confidential courier hand-over instruction appears immediately below.

dispatch memo: the istwyn norwyn courier leaves the lamael kaswyn briwyn tamix jorael gorix zoreth holir ledger at gate 3079 under passcode 677723

Ticket: Config drift — GiftNote receipt mailer

For the weekly sync: the donation-receipt mailer (GiftNote) in prod has drifted from what's in the repo. Someone hand-edited retry counts and the send window during the year-end rush and never backported the change. Result: staging sends receipts immediately while prod batches them hourly, which confused QA last week. Proposal: adopt the prod values as canonical, commit them, and re-enable the drift alarm. For reference, the current live values on prod are listed below.

config for baduf-yajep:
[druax]
host = druax.qorvelsys.corp
user = druax_svc
database = druax_prod